Subring.closure_sUnion
∀ {R : Type u} [inst : NonAssocRing R] (s : Set (Set R)), Subring.closure (⋃₀ s) = ⨆ t ∈ s, Subring.closure t- Defined in
- Mathlib.Algebra.Ring.Subring.Basic
